Theory

This uses the Cansat shield made by Narom, Andøya Space Center. See constructing the cansat shield for more information about the shield. This intro is for version number 7, but I assume that all versions are about the same.

Materials

All material (except for the third mission) is included in the Cansat shield.

  • Temperature sensor NTCLE100E3103JB0
    • Resistor 10 kOhm.
  • GY-91 (BMP-280, MPU-9255)

Or

  • MPX4115a
  • LM35DZ
  • NTC
  • GPS Module
  • Anything else

Parachute

Vähimmäislaskeutumisnopeus: 8 m/s Enimmäislaskeutumisnopeus: 11 m/s Sallittu massa: 300–350 g ilmanvastuskertoimet: Puolipallon muotoinen: 1,5 Ristin muotoinen: 0,8 Liitovarjo: vaihtelee muodon mukaan (voidaan määrittää testeillä) Tasainen, kuusikulmainen: 0,8

http://www.nakka-rocketry.net/paracon.html

Terminaalinopeudessa eli tasaisessa nopeudessa gravitaatiovoima on sama kuin laskuvarjon hidastusvoima.
